FDA Devices Critical Class I Ongoing

OmniLab Advanced + Ventilator Product Numbers 1111122 1111123 1111124 1111125 1111126 1111127 1111138 1111141 1111142 KR1111127 R1111122 R1111123 R1111124 U1111122 U1111124

Reported: May 29, 2024 Initiated: April 1, 2024 #Z-1817-2024

Product Description

OmniLab Advanced + Ventilator Product Numbers 1111122 1111123 1111124 1111125 1111126 1111127 1111138 1111141 1111142 KR1111127 R1111122 R1111123 R1111124 U1111122 U1111124

Reason for Recall

Device may experience an interruption or loss of therapy in case of a Ventilator Inoperative alarm. This may lead to hypoventilation, mild to severe hypoxemia, hypercarbia, respiratory failure/insufficiency, or potentially death.

Details

Recalling Firm
Philips Respironics, Inc.
Units Affected
9,388 US; 2,664 ROW
Distribution
US Nationwide distribution and OUS International distribution to Canada.
Location
Murrysville, PA
